GL! The u/s is a nice clear picture. I distinctly saw the top DD2s skull and mandible and the spaces between the plates - I'm still amazed by it. I'm looking forward to my next level 2 b/c of it.
My 1st round of the sequential screen put my risk at 1 in 25 for Ds and 1 in 2500 for trisomies 13&18. I had a level 2 u/s (b/c of a thickened nuchal fold - the b/w wasn't back at that point), found a cystic hygroma and went for a CVS test (that's when I got the results of the b/w) and genetic counseling. *We also met with a geneticist after DD as born b/c the neonatalogist was a douche and didn't read anything about her/me before her transfer to their NICU*
The genetics counselor was nice, she went over what could cause the CH/elevated risks, talked about various outcomes based on the possible CVS results, showed us pictures of chromosomes and (the most time consuming part) made a family tree with all know familial disorders/known pregnancy histories of all the women in the family.
